(a)The commissioner shall supervise lead agencies' provision of day services to adults with disabilities. The commissioner shall:
(1)determine the need for day services, except for adult day services, under sections256B.4914and252.41to252.46operated in a day services facility licensed under sections245D.27to245D.31;
(2)adopt rules for the administration and provision of day services under sections245A.01to245A.16;252.28, subdivision 2; or252.41to252.46; or Minnesota Rules, parts9525.1200to9525.1330;
(3)enter into interagency agreements necessary to ensure effective coordination and provision of day services;
(4)monitor and evaluate the costs and effectiveness of day services; and
